    If your Hyundai key fob ceases to function It is essential to replace its battery. The procedure is straightforward but requires the assistance from a professional in order in order to avoid damaging the electronics of your Hyundai. Locate the small latch on the back of your Hyundai key fob and gently open it using the flathead screwdriver or a coin. Remove the old battery and insert a fresh one, ensuring that it is correctly positioned.
